TouchCopy (was iPodCopy) for Mac lets you copy your music, video, photos and games and more from your iPod or iPhone back onto your Mac or directly into iTunes.

It also saves all your music meta data, play counts, ratings and Album artwork. Search your iPod directly for specific tracks. You can also play music through your Mac directly off your iPod.

But you can do more than just copy movies and music. With TouchCopy you can copy your photos from your iPod to your Mac - even if you didn't copy the full resolution photos to your iPod.

Features:

  • Copy your games purchased from the iTunes store back into your iTunes library.
  • Create, edit and Delete notes on your iPod.
  • View and save Notes, Calendars and Contacts on your iPod to your Mac.
  • Play and Copy voice memos from your iPod or iPhone to your Mac.
  • Browse, Add and Remove files on your iPhone or iPod Touch.
  • Includes a comprehensive help system and friendly email support.

MADDER4MAC  I've been a TouchCopy user for a while, and have used it on and off over the years to get my iPod songs back into iTunes. A lot of the other programs I tried didn't work with my iPod Touch, or didn't let me copy photos off my iPod. Having said that, copying photos was a bit laborious, but I got it all off the iPod in the end. Also, I had some problems with TouchCopy after I initially upgraded to iTunes 9, but the latest version seems to work with it now.

TVALLEAU  I hesitate to spend that kind of money for something not reviewed, but I gave my 5G iPod to my wife, and needed to make sure she got all the games, videos and so on, and not just the music. So, I put up my $25... and everything worked as promised.

It's apparently a Java app, or some other kind of Windoz port, because it offers almost _zero_ feedback while it's working (one of my favorite complaints about Windows software. People have to just assume the software is working, as there is generally no progress bar; not spinning cursor... nothing... drives me crazy! - and is yet another reason to use Macs.)

So, when it was copying back the games to her computer, I had absolutely no clue at all that it wasn't just locked up. Well, it wasn't... and the software did everything it promised to do.

So, with that one caveat, yes: it works.

(Other products, AFAIK, don't handle _everything_ (such as games))
